Essential Guide to Football Pitch Upkeep and Restoration

A well-maintained football pitch supports consistent play and lowers the risk of injury. Regular maintenance also preserves the life of the surface, especially when exposed to heavy wear. Core tasks include mowing the grass, relieving compaction, line marking, and weed control. These jobs should be performed with precision to retain a surface that’s safe. Without an organised plan, even the best surfaces can fail quickly.



End-of-Season Repairs



Following a hectic season, thorough renovation is often required. This goes beyond refreshing lines or adding sand. It may include removal of the worn layer, deep aeration, fresh soil layering, and prep work for re-seeding. These steps are most commonly done in summer, ensuring new grass a chance to grow before the next football season begins. Renovation rebuilds the playing surface and addresses problems from overuse, poor drainage, or wet weather.



Football Pitch Turfing Companies: Expert Services



Specialist turfing firms provide tailored solutions for sports grounds. These may include full surface builds, levelling, water management, and turf laying. Turfing involves placing pre-grown grass rolls to create a playing surface. It’s quicker than growing from seed, making it handy when deadlines are short. Turf is laid using specialist machinery to avoid seams and ensure smoothness.



Grass Seeding Techniques



While turfing offers rapid results, seeding supports deeper roots. Seeding is done after ground loosening and soil conditioning, with the aim of promoting dense grass growth. It's especially helpful in damaged zones or when seasonal works are scheduled. Moisture and warmth are critical for successful germination, so weather consideration is essential. Once seeded, maintenance such as irrigation and light mowing promote proper growth.



Level Maintenance



Effective drainage prevents waterlogging. Common techniques include sand slitting and subsurface water control. These methods channel water away from the playing area. Turf contractors also review pitch levels to prevent dips that can affect play. Scheduled reviews can catch early signs of issues before they become major problems. High-use pitches may need additional infrastructure during renovation to cope with heavy traffic.



FAQs




  • How often should reseeding take place?

    The majority of surfaces benefit from one or two seeding cycles per year, based on wear levels and weather conditions.


  • Can turf be laid year-round?

    Turfing is best in mild seasons, giving time to establish before extreme temperatures set in.


  • What kit is used for renovation?

    Common equipment features scarifiers, overseeding machines, turf lifters, and topdressers, depending on the size of the task.


  • How long does pitch renovation take?

    Complete work can take several weeks, with additional time needed for new growth before full use resumes.


  • Is turfing or seeding better for a new pitch?

    Turfing is quicker, but seeding is more cost-effective in the longer term. The decision depends on deadlines and costs.
